Description Anton Karpov 2006-08-24 13:30:20 UTC
weplab is a well known tool for cracking WEP keys in an educational purposes. it compiles and run
on FreeBSD smoothly, so I wonder why it's still not in ports. Although I doubt net-mgmt is the best place for 
such a ports, we already have aircrack with similar functionality in net-mgmt, so let weplab be there too.
